6.3Getting to Know the TP-2xlVideo Line Receiver

The Kramer TP-2xlis a high performance composite video to twisted pair receiver, designed to receive video signals over long distances using common twisted pair cable. Combined with the TP-1xlthis set of machines is an upgrade of the TP-1N/TP-2Npair (now discontinued). Using good quality cable, the system can maintain the bandwidth of an industrial color video signal up to 4000 ft. (1.3km) vs. 1000ft of the old version, and broadcast quality (up to 12 MHz) for as much as 750 ft. (250 meters.) At shorter distances, bandwidth of 100 MHz is easily achieved. The set provides gain and high frequency compensation controls to optimize levels in extremely long runs. Kramer twisted pair adapters solve remote monitoring requirements without using more costly fiber or wireless transmission systems. Using the RK-50Rkit, a set of TP-1xl/TP-2xlcan be mounted in a standard 19” rack.

Table 2: TP-2xlFront/Rear Panel Features

 

 

 

 

No.

Feature

 

Function

 

 

 

 

1.

Illuminated power switch

 

Supplies power to the unit.

 

 

 

 

2.

CV out BNC connector

 

Amplified and buffered video output.

3.

GAIN trimmer

 

Controls video level of output.

4.

HF trimmer

 

Controls cable equalization of the video output.

5.

LINE in terminal block

 

Balanced input.

 

 

 

 

6.

“Term” Switch

 

Pressed to “ Term” position when the machine is the last on the line and not

 

 

 

looped.

7.

Power Connector

 

A 3-prong AC connector allows power to be supplied to the unit. Directly

 

 

 

underneath this connector, a fuse holder houses the appropriate fuse.
